    It's not as bad as I was expecting it to be but it's not great. Chicken Teriyaki (2/5): My coworkers raved about this for days and I was so excited to try but it was terrible. I mean maybe I just had a bad batch bc chicken I had today was ROCK hard. Mushroom pizza (3/5): it had a good texture but it was pretty greasy. Probably would've enjoyed a different flavor more. Brownie (3/5): standard brownie, nothing special Miso Salmon (4/5): the flavor of the sauce was really good and I liked the way the salmon was cooked. The bento box itself, however, feels like they just threw in whatever "Asian" came to mind. Like why are there 7 minute eggs in this & why is it unseasoned. Also, what exactly was I supposed to do with the wasabi? The edamame/cucumber salad was more on brand but even that was bland. If I went back, I'd probably order this again out of everything I've tried but the portion is PETITE. Overall, I'm not unhappy I got it but primarily because it was free for me. I probably wouldn't pay for this on my own. It's a real kitchen but it still feels like premade lunch boxes to me + for the price, it just doesn't make sense. No more goop for me.     As someone who keeps up with pop culture, I'm very familiar with Goop and the various products tied to the brand. When I heard there was a new "ghost kitchen" location near where I was having brunch, I decided to give it a try to take some food home for later. I ordered: Brentwood Chinese Chicken Salad-A take on the not-so-traditional classic with hand-pulled organic chicken, bok choy, green onion, cabbage, avocado, sesame seed, watermelon radish, snow peas, cilantro, and a side of grain-free "wontons," toasted quinoa, roasted almonds, and a side of GCC carrot-ginger vinaigrette. It is Gluten-free, dairy-free, and plant based. The salad itself was very tasty and the vinaigrette had a nice kick to it. That said, it was disappointing that extra dressing isn't provided unless you pay for it, especially since the portion included didn't quite cover the whole salad. I ended up making my own dressing at home to supplement it. For the price I paid, I would maybe consider ordering again or trying something else on the menu, but at full price, I feel like I can get a more filling, complete meal elsewhere. Lastly, it did not have enough chicken. The location is a bit tricky to find as there is no major signage, just a small A-frame on the sidewalk if you happen to notice it. Parking is in the residential and I had to circle the block a few times before finding a spot. On the plus side, the service was very fast and my order was ready as soon as I arrived, which I appreciated.

    I was hungry for something I could cleanly take out for lunch and Roma Deli came up with a high…read morerating. Parking is somewhat limited for the lot in the side and street parking in front. Inside is large, seating 50+ people. Plenty of staff behind the counter to help ordering and preparing food. I looked over the menu and ultimate decided on the large size Italian Combo sandwich, rather than the recommended Fancy Italian Combo ((which has different proteins and a special roll). I was quite happy with it, certainly substantial in size, good flavor from multiple meats, lots of shredded lettuce. I even dipped it in the residual juices from the side tomato-cucumber salad and loved that too! The sandwich can be made into a combo that comes with 2 sides and a fountain drink. Here I found that the quality was not as good as the sandwich. The tomato-cucumber salad was the right amount of oil/vinegar, the fruit and vegetable were fresh, very solid option. The pesto on pasta shells was underwhelming. I do like me some pesto, but here it was more for visual and aroma than taste. I would try other sides before getting this one again. Lastly, the taste of their Diet Coke was odd. I thought they had given me half and half with regular coke, so I asked for them to pour me a new one, and it ended up tasting the same ‍ Given the variable quality of sides and drinks, I think I would come back primarily for the entree items, and probably evaluate my other preferred sandwich the Meatball.

    Little Nelly may elicit a Whoa Nelly after your first try…read more I just wrapped up a takeout lunch, snack, and beverage from Little Nelly and felt compelled to work off all the extra calories I just consumed by doing some rapid typing exercise on Yelp. The shop is completely non-descript from the street. The lettering is small and the windows are tinted and you feel like you're about to enter a drab office, but when you open the door, you're treated to a feast for the senses. The space spans a mix of cafe, boutique gift shop, and bodega. Everything feels curated and little discoveries await you for those who are culinary minded. For example, I discovered that they sell frozen burritos from Las Palmas and frozen pizzas from Mozza?! Someone clearly knows their way across the culinary food map of Los Angeles. If you can pry your eyes long enough from wandering the corners of the store, you can finally place your order of breakfast, lunch or coffee/tea. I just took my cold cuts sandwich on house-made ciabatta to the proverbial mattress. The bread had enough structure to handle the piles of quality deli meats, yet was less dense than some other ciabatta breads I've tried. But, it did an admirable job packing in the flavors from the spicy peppers, cheese, meats. Wow. I'm just gonna say that this cold cuts sandwich was one of my top 3 from LA. As I grazed the bakery display, a patron whispered that I should try the biscuit with jam and butter. The guy was wearing Cheetos socks so I immediately felt that his recommendation was trustworthy. I threw in my lot with the biscuit and oh boy, did it (and his recommendation) deliver. Humble looking on the outside, there's a nice salted, buttery crust to the exterior that opens up to an inviting platform to slather on creamy butter and jam. I fully understand why he felt the extra calories were worth it. I'd do it again. Of course, I couldn't order a biscuit without a drink, so I tried their summery limoncello cream iced matcha with oat milk - summers in Kyoto and Sicily combine for a refreshing and satisfyingly creamy bever-"aaage" that adds some pep to your step, even when the mercury pushes past 100. Enjoyed with the biscuit, I was darn near ready to call it a day as I had probably experienced my best moment of the day. Little Nelly is officially on my weekly rotation from here on out.
